Introduction to Salesforce and Excel Integration

We all know about Microsoft Excel; it’s been a go-to tool for datasheets for decades. Companies depend on Excel for managing data, performing analysis, and creating reports. Its flexibility and user-friendly interface make it essential for many organizations.

Integrating Excel with Salesforce can bring significant advantages, merging the strengths of both platforms. Salesforce, a top customer relationship management platform, excels at managing customer data, tracking sales activities, and generating detailed Salesforce forecast reports. Yet, manually transferring data from Excel to Salesforce can be challenging. This is where Excel-Salesforce integration makes a difference, simplifying the processes of importing, exporting, filtering, and clearing data.

So, how do you perform mass import and export between Salesforce and Excel? Exporting data using Salesforce data loaders is the most common and straightforward method. These tools allow you to export data from Salesforce into Excel as CSV files. You can then make changes in Excel and import the updated CSV files back into Salesforce. However, each time you need to manage different options and CSV files for export and import, it can be a struggle. What if you need to add some automation, like scheduling imports or exports? While it’s possible to achieve this, it often requires many steps and workarounds.

How to Do Mass Export and Import between Excel and Salesforce

One of the primary functions of XL-Connector 365 is data loading. This feature could be different, but it allows users to perform bulk imports and exports of data between Excel and Salesforce. You can choose between:

  • Import reports
  • Import data via SOQL query
  • Search and Import data from Salesforce

Whether you need to import a large number of contacts, leads, or opportunities, XL-Connector 365 simplifies this process significantly.

Mass Export and Import between Excel and Salesforce

Bulk Imports: Users can import extensive datasets from Excel to Salesforce easily. This is particularly useful for onboarding new data or migrating data from other systems.

Bulk Imports

Bulk Exports: Similarly, users can export Salesforce data into Excel for detailed analysis or reporting purposes. This feature supports exporting data from Salesforce reports or through dynamic SOQL queries. Users can “customize” the way they would like the exported data to look in the spreadsheet: whether to create data tables or not, position the data in different parts of the spreadsheet, and create drop downs for the picklist fields.

Bulk Exports

Insight:

With XL Connector 365, you can also pull data from multiple related objects. Also, you can not only export the data right now but save the configuration and automate it to be exported later on.

How to Automate Data Actions between Excel and Salesforce

Automation is a game-changer with XL-Connector 365, designed to make your life easier by cutting down on manual tasks. To schedule these operations the files must be saved in One Drive or Sharepoint.

Automate Data Actions

  • Scheduled Data Refreshes: Set it and forget it. You can schedule data updates for your entire workbook or just specific tabs, so your Excel sheets always reflect the latest Salesforce data.
  • Automated Data Push: Automatically send updates back to Salesforce on your chosen schedule, keeping everything in sync without lifting a finger.
  • Custom Flows: Create and schedule custom workflows that handle multiple data operations in the order you need, simplifying complex tasks.

Custom Flows

  • Advanced Scheduling Options: Choose specific times for updates to match your business needs, ensuring data is always current when you need it. You can schedule your data for intervals up to 5 minutes.
  • Error Handling and Notifications: You can choose to be immediately notified of any operation failure by email or Slack. A description of the error will be sent, helping you fix issues.

How to Clean and Filter Data in Excel and Salesforce Connection

Maintaining clean and accurate data is crucial for effective CRM management. XL-Connector 365 offers several tools to help with data cleansing, which include:

  • Mass Updates and Upserts : you can easily update all or selected rows and columns, if a specified value already exists in a table, and insert a new row or column if the specified value doesn’t already exist in the database.

Mass Updates and Upserts

Mass Merge: in the “Admin Tools” options you will find very useful options for mass records merge. Just select the Master and Victim IDs and get the data merged in a matter of a few clicks.

  • Mass Delete and Restore: in addition to mass data deletion, Xappex offers a very valuable Restore option, which allows users to undelete records with respective IDs.
  • Error Reporting: The tool provides instant error reporting, helping users quickly identify and correct issues in their data.
  • Instantly Filter the Data You Want to Work With: Easily filter by selected range or by criteria, by Name for example. What’s more: you can use Excel’s native conditional formatting options to detect duplicates and work with them further: delete or merge those using the Xappex connector.

How to Convert Salesforce Leads in Excel with XL-Connector 365

A special “hidden gem” of XL-Connector 365 is the ability to convert Leads directly in the Excel interface. And you may not only convert the status of the leads but also change the lead’s owner.

To find these options users navigate through Admin Tools: you’ll find Convert IDs and Covert leads options there.

Important considerations to take into account before initiating mass leads update:

  • It’s possible to convert leads in bulk only if at least 2 mandatory fields were pulled from Salesforce: Lead ID and Lead Status.
  • You are required to select the checkbox “Converted” in the Lead Status in Salesforce itself for the statuses, which you’d like to convert.

If these 2 considerations are met, mass lead conversion is pretty straightforward: you select the range with leads to be converted and click on the “Convert leads” option.

Convert Leads

In the appearing dialog window, you’ll be asked to verify the range, select columns with IDs, and set-up mappings (optional).

Convert Leads window mappings

What’s more, there are advanced conversion configuration options, which are set to False by default, and those include:

  • Bypass account deduplication check
  • Bypass contact deduplication check
  • Overwrite lead source. To enable this option the client application must specify a ContactID for the target contact.
  • Send a notification email to the new contact owner
  • Not to create an Opportunity by default

How to Enable Team Collaboration with XL-Connector 365

XL-Connector 365 facilitates better collaboration among team members.

Team Collaboration

  • Real-Time Collaboration: Multiple users can work on the same Excel workbook, making it easier to collaborate on data analysis and reporting tasks.
  • Access Control: The tool allows different levels of access to Salesforce data within Excel, ensuring that team members can only view or edit data relevant to their roles.
  • Data Security: XL-Connector 365’s access to data is controlled by the roles and profiles of users in Salesforce, so there are no security concerns in terms of data accessibility.

What Platforms XL-Connector 365 Supports

XL-Connector 365 is versatile and works across various platforms.

Platforms XL-Connector 365 Supports

  • Excel for Windows, Mac, and Online: Users can utilize the tool on different Excel platforms, providing flexibility and convenience regardless of the operating system.
  • Multiple Salesforce Orgs: The tool supports connecting to multiple Salesforce orgs, making it easy to manage data across different instances.

Insight:

How about integration with Slack, is it possible? Sure, XL-Connector 365 can automatically send notifications to your chosen Slack channel about the success or failure of scheduled tasks. Under the Scheduler tab in XL-Connector 365, you can find an “Add to Slack” button that allows you to connect to your Slack organization.
